Thnig that scrambles wdors eexpct for the fsirt and last ltteers. (tihs decrsiption is epaxlme opuutt)

#!/usr/bin/python3 | |
# Example usage: cat in.txt | ./scrambler.py > out.txt | |
# echo "My text here" | ./scrambler.py | cat | |
import random | |
import string | |
import sys | |
def scramble_word(word: str): | |
if len(word) <= 3: | |
return word | |
else: | |
scrambled_middle = list(word[1:-1]) | |
random.shuffle(scrambled_middle) | |
return word[0] + ''.join(scrambled_middle) + word[-1] | |
def scramble_text(text: str): | |
text_sections = [] | |
crnt_word = '' | |
for char in text: | |
if char in string.ascii_letters: | |
crnt_word += char | |
else: | |
text_sections.append(crnt_word) | |
text_sections.append(char) | |
crnt_word = '' | |
return ''.join([scramble_word(section) for section in text_sections]) | |
if __name__ == '__main__': | |
print(scramble_text(''.join(sys.stdin))) |
